Filters:
clear
map store
clear
Country: Dominican Republic
clear
City: La Romana

map store in la romana

About 3 results.

Orange Dominicana

Avenida Santa Rosa, 22000 La Romana, Dominican Republic

MicroPanaderia Hecho a mano

Calle Esmeralda, 22000 La Romana, Dominican Republic
  • 1